Production for a new up rated version of Bosch's Antilock Braking System (ABS) has already started. This unit is 20 per cent smaller, lighter, quieter and more efficient in operation than previous versions. The new Bosch ABS 8.1 unit has also succeeded in further reducing braking distances, particularly on slippery surfaces, and produces less brake pedal vibrations.

Bosch was the first supplier worldwide to offer an electronically controlled, mass-produced antilock braking system. It was first installed in 1978 in the Mercedes-Benz S-Class followed shortly after by the BMW 7-Series. Since its introduction, Bosch has produced and delivered over 130 million brake control systems with the ABS function to OEM's all over the world.
